World powers will respond soon to Iran's proposal for a resumption of talks on its nuclear programme, a spokeswoman for European Union foreign policy chief Catherine Ashton said on Tuesday.

Iran's chief nuclear negotiator Saeed Jalili proposed a date and venue for the talks in a letter to Ashton, who spearheads talks on behalf of Britain, China, France, Germany, Russia and the United States,

"I can confirm receipt of the letter. We will now discuss the details and proposals with our… partners and respond to Dr Jalili in the coming days," a spokeswoman for Ashton said.

"I cannot go into details of the letter, but there are some proposals put forward by Iran" which would be considered, the spokeswoman said.

The six powers have proposed that talks could start on November 15 in Vienna.
